“…Sen et al constructed metal–organic framework (MOF) nanocrystals of rare‐earth dysprosium (Dy) and tetrakis(4‐carboxyphenyl) porphyrin (TCPP), Dy‐TCPP ( Figure 2 B), to realize the dual functions of sonodynamic therapy (Figure 2C) and lowering the expression of PD‐L1 in tumors, which can reduce the expression of PD‐L1 on the surface of tumor cells, inhibit the tumor immune escape (Figure 2D), and enhance the immunotherapeutic effect. [ 54 ] In vivo, the material can synergize with the α‐PD‐L1 antibody drug to completely remove the transplanted tumors, and the system also has the function of MR T2‐weighted imaging, which realizes imaging‐guided sonodynamic therapy and immunotherapy (Figure 2A).…”
